Philippines Flag Flag Information two equal horizontal bands of blue (top) and red a white equilateral triangle is based on the hoist side the center of the triangle displays a yellow sun with eight primary rays each corner of the triangle contains a small, yellow, five-pointed star blue stands for peace and justice, red symbolizes courage, the white equal-sided triangle represents equality the rays recall the first eight provinces that sought independence from Spain, while the stars represent the three major geographical divisions of the country: Luzon, Visayas, and Mindanao the design of the flag dates to 1897 note: in wartime the flag is flown upside down with the red band at the top
